Arandiya

Arandiya is a village located in Sona Rai Tharhi subdivision of Deoghar district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 14km away from sub-district headquarter Sona Rai Tharhi (tehsildar office) and 48km away from district headquarter Deoghar. As per 2009 stats, Mahapur is the gram panchayat of Arandiya village.

About Arandiya

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Arandiya is 354178. The village spans a total geographical area of 62 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 814160. Sona Rai Tharhi is nearest town to Arandiya village for all major economic activities.

Population of Arandiya

According to the 2011 Census, Arandiya has a total population of about 212, with approximately 112 males and 100 females. The sex ratio is around 892 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 34 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 130. The overall literacy rate is approximately 40.09%, with male literacy at about 50.00% and female literacy near 29.00%. There are around 41 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Arandiya's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 212 112 100
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 34 17 17
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 130 69 61
Literate Population 85 56 29
Illiterate Population 127 56 71

Connectivity of Arandiya

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Arandiya. As per the 2011 stats, Arandiya had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within village
